Preparing Getting Ready For a frontend interview can seems daunting, but a structured approach plan will significantly boost your . Focus Emphasize on mastering JavaScript concepts, including closures, prototypes, and asynchronous – these are frequently hot topics. Furthermore, practice tackle common algorithm challenges and data structure to demonstrate prove your problem-solving abilities . Don’t forget overlook to review revisit popular frontend tools, like , and be able to discuss your knowledge of them. Finally, mock interviews simulated interviews are wonderfully valuable for your communication skills and reducing nervousness .
Advanced JS Proficiency for Frontend Engineers
To truly thrive as a frontend engineer, gaining expert JavaScript proficiency is essential . This demands going beyond the fundamentals and delving into topics like scope , object-oriented scripting , asynchronous operations , functional techniques, and innovative frameworks such as Angular . Moreover, a comprehensive understanding of Frontend interview preparation course optimization plus debugging strategies will greatly improve your capabilities and place you apart.
Data Structures & Algorithms for Frontend
To become a proficient frontend engineer , building a firm foundation in Data Structures & Algorithm concepts is critically important . While often thought of as backend engineering , understanding core DSA ideas can significantly enhance your ability to craft optimized frontend applications . It allows you to make better selections regarding data management and algorithm implementation , ultimately resulting in a more reliable and scalable frontend product.
Frontend to Complete-Stack : Architectural Essentials
Switching from a user interface focus to a full-stack developer necessitates a more extensive comprehension of system principles . You'll need to investigate beyond markup, styling, and scripting and dive into database frameworks like Node.js, Python, or Java . Crucial areas to examine include database modeling, interface development , server offerings , and core protection practices . Developing this comprehensive understanding is vital for effectively building reliable software .
Boost Your Frontend Expertise: Sophisticated JavaScript & Algorithmic Solutions and Programming Techniques
Ready to surpass the basics? Hone your client-side development expertise with a exploration into advanced JavaScript and Data Organization and Programming Techniques . This process opens opportunities to develop more efficient and scalable applications. Mastering these topics allows you to address intricate problems and become a valuable developer. Consider these domains for further learning:
- Delving into function scope and object-oriented programming
- Creating data organization like linked lists and trees
- Analyzing programming techniques for arranging and searching
- Leveraging asynchronous JavaScript for efficient interactions
By merging expert JavaScript knowledge with a firm understanding of Data Organization and Computational Methods, you’ll achieve the potential to create truly remarkable products. This dedication in your education will yield results significantly.
Web Developer's Architectural Planning Bootcamp
Are you a aspiring UI engineer looking to level up your knowledge beyond basic HTML, CSS, and JavaScript? Our intensive Frontend Technical Planning Workshop provides a practical, hands-on framework to understanding and implementing scalable and efficient web applications . You’ll learn crucial concepts like scalability , API integration, information modeling, and design patterns – all through realistic projects . This isn’t just about writing ; it’s about thinking like a experienced developer .